Lot description

Italian Baroque style highly carved walnut throne armchair, late 19th c., in the manner of Andrea Brustolon (Italian, 1662-1732), high back and seat in a padded floral jacquard upholstery with hammered nail-head and tasseled applique trim, the arms modeled as a winding tree branches with reclined satyrs playing instruments, terminating atop the shoulders of Moorish figural supports, figures standing atop a curved stump, approx 51.75"h, 36.5"w, 29"d, seat height: approx 18.5"h Provenance: Treasures from the vaults of a Dallas designer
